Waabigwan Mashkiki Moorhead is the closest legal recreational cannabis dispensary to Fargo, North Dakota — approximately 2 miles east across the Red River at 2902 US-10, Moorhead, MN 56560. Adult-use cannabis remains illegal in North Dakota as of 2026; federal interstate transport law (21 USC § 812) prohibits carrying cannabis back across the Red River into Fargo. North Dakota residents 21 or older with a valid government-issued photo ID may legally purchase and consume cannabis in Minnesota, but the product must be consumed before crossing state lines. The Moorhead store is owned and operated by the White Earth Band of Ojibwe under a state-tribal compact with the State of Minnesota and is regulated by the Tribal Regulatory Agency (TRA), not the Minnesota Office of Cannabis Management.

How much cannabis can I buy at the Moorhead dispensary in a single visit?

Minnesota Statute 342.09(b) limits single-day adult-use cannabis purchases to 2 ounces of cannabis flower, 8 grams of cannabis concentrate, or 800 milligrams of THC in edible form (or equivalent combinations). Staff tracks against this limit per visit. (MN Stat 342.09)

Why can't Waabigwan Mashkiki accept credit cards?

Cannabis remains classified as a Schedule I controlled substance under federal law (21 USC § 812). Federal banking regulations and the Bank Secrecy Act prevent credit-card networks (Visa, Mastercard, American Express) from processing cannabis transactions. Every legal cannabis dispensary in Minnesota is cash and debit only. ATMs are available on-site at all Waabigwan Mashkiki locations. (FinCEN guidance on cannabis-related businesses)

Is Waabigwan Mashkiki licensed by the Minnesota Office of Cannabis Management (OCM)?

No — and this is by legal design, not absence of authority. Waabigwan Mashkiki is owned and operated by the White Earth Band of Ojibwe, a federally recognized sovereign Indigenous nation. Under a 2023 state-tribal compact with the State of Minnesota, regulatory authority over Waabigwan retail rests with the Tribal Regulatory Agency (TRA) of the White Earth Nation. The TRA enforces equivalent seed-to-sale tracking, METRC compliance, lab testing, packaging, and age-verification standards as MN OCM. (MN Tribal-State Cannabis Compact (MN OCM))

Can I transport cannabis purchased in Moorhead back to North Dakota?

No. Federal Controlled Substances Act (21 USC § 812) prohibits the interstate transport of cannabis regardless of state legality. Cannabis purchased at Waabigwan Mashkiki Moorhead must be consumed in Minnesota. This restriction applies to driving, walking, or any other transport method across the Red River. Plan to consume your purchase before returning home. (21 USC § 812)

Are cannabis products at Waabigwan Mashkiki lab tested?

Yes. Every batch sold at Waabigwan Mashkiki Moorhead is third-party lab tested for cannabinoid potency, terpene profile, microbial contamination, heavy metals, pesticide residues, and residual solvents. Test results are documented under METRC seed-to-sale tracking and overseen by the White Earth Nation Tribal Regulatory Agency.
